编程学习板是什么

fiy 其他 14

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程学习板(Programming Learning Board)是一种用于学习编程的教育工具。它是一块电子设备,类似于单片机开发板,可以帮助学习者了解和实践编程的基础知识和技能。编程学习板通常具有编程环境、输入输出接口、电路模块和配套的教学资料等功能。

    首先,编程学习板提供了一个编程环境,让学习者可以在上面编写、调试和运行程序。这个环境通常包括集成开发环境(IDE)和编程语言支持。IDE提供了代码编辑、编译、调试等功能,使得学习者可以方便地编写和测试自己的程序。编程语言支持多种编程语言,如C/C++、Python等,让学习者根据自己的需求选择合适的语言进行学习。

    其次,编程学习板具有丰富的输入输出接口,使学习者可以与外部世界进行交互和实验。这些接口包括GPIO口、模拟输入输出口、串口、蓝牙、WIFI等,可以连接各种传感器、执行器和外部设备。通过这些接口,学习者可以编程控制硬件,读取传感器数据,并进行各种实验和项目。

    此外,编程学习板通常还带有一些电路模块,如LED灯、按键、蜂鸣器等。这些模块可以帮助学习者进行基础实验和项目,如闪烁LED、按键控制等。学习者可以通过编程控制这些模块,理解和实践电子电路的基本原理。

    最后,编程学习板还提供了丰富的教学资料,包括编程教程、实验指导和项目示例等。这些资料可以帮助学习者系统地学习编程知识和技能,从基础到进阶,逐步提升编程能力。

    总的来说,编程学习板是一种辅助学习编程的工具,通过提供编程环境、输入输出接口、电路模块和教学资料等功能,帮助学习者理解和实践编程的基础概念和技能。它可以用于学校教育、自学、编程培训等场景,为编程初学者提供一个便捷、互动和实践的学习平台。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程学习板是一种教育工具,旨在帮助初学者学习编程。它通常是一个可编程的硬件平台,配有各种传感器、执行器和接口,可以与计算机进行交互。编程学习板一般提供了简化的编程环境和教学资源,使学习者能够以易于理解和操作的方式开始学习编程。

    以下是编程学习板的几个主要特点:

    1. 硬件模块:编程学习板通常由多个硬件模块组成,包括主控模块、传感器模块、执行器模块等。这些模块可以通过连接线连接在一起,组成一个可编程的系统。

    2. 编程环境:编程学习板一般配有自己的编程环境,用于编写和执行程序。这些环境通常提供了图形化的界面,使用者可以通过拖拽和连接组件的方式编写代码,而不需要深入学习编程语言的细节。

    3. 交互性能:编程学习板可以与计算机或手机等设备进行交互。使用者可以通过编写程序控制硬件模块的行为,比如读取传感器数据、控制执行器的运动等。这样可以帮助使用者更好地理解编程与现实世界的联系。

    4. 教学资源:编程学习板通常还提供了丰富的教学资源,包括教学视频、教程文档和示例代码等。这些资源可以帮助初学者了解编程的基本概念和技巧,引导他们逐步掌握编程的原理和实践。

    5. 开放性和可扩展性:编程学习板通常是开放的,意味着使用者可以根据自己的需求扩展硬件功能或定制新的模块。这样可以激发使用者的创造力,使他们能够更自由地探索和实践编程的各种应用场景。

    编程学习板可以帮助初学者更快速地入门编程,并在实践中进行深入学习。它是一种适合学生、爱好者和教育者使用的工具,可以培养他们的逻辑思维、问题解决能力和创新精神。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程学习板是一种用于学习编程的硬件工具。它是一个集成了主控芯片、外设接口和各种传感器的开发板,可以用于学习和实践各种编程语言和编程技术。

    编程学习板通常具有以下特点:

    1. 主控芯片:编程学习板通常集成了一种主控芯片,常见的有Arduino、Raspberry Pi等。这些芯片能够运行多种编程语言和开发环境,提供了丰富的功能和接口,使编程学习更加灵活和全面。

    2. 外设接口:编程学习板上通常有多个外设接口,如GPIO(通用输入输出)、UART(通用异步收发传输)、I2C(串行通信总线)、SPI(串行外设接口)等。这些接口能够连接各种传感器、执行器、显示器等外部设备,提供了与外部世界交互的能力。

    3. 传感器:编程学习板上通常集成了多种传感器,如光敏传感器、温湿度传感器、加速度传感器等。这些传感器可以通过编程获取环境信息,让学习者可以实践各种实际场景,如智能家居、物联网等。

    4. 开发环境:编程学习板通常提供了相应的开发环境和软件库,使学习者可以轻松上手。例如,Arduino开发板配套的Arduino IDE集成开发环境,Raspberry Pi可以通过Python编程,还可以使用乐高积木编程等。

    使用编程学习板进行编程学习的一般流程如下:

    1. 理解编程语言和基础知识:首先,需要学习编程语言的语法和基本知识,了解变量、函数、条件语句、循环等基本概念。

    2. 学习开发环境和编程工具:了解编程学习板的开发环境及相关编程工具的使用方法。

    3. 学习编程实例:通过编程学习板提供的示例代码,学习实际应用场景中的编程案例,例如控制LED灯、读取传感器数据等。

    4. 自主实践:在掌握基本编程知识后,自主设计和开发一些简单的项目,如温湿度监测系统、智能小车等,通过实践加深对编程的理解和掌握。

    5. 拓展应用:在掌握基本编程技术后,可以尝试更复杂的项目和应用,如机器人开发、物联网应用等,进一步提高编程能力。

    编程学习板作为一种辅助工具,可以帮助学习者更好地理解和掌握编程知识,通过实践锻炼编程能力,是编程学习的重要工具之一。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部